Understanding Pressure Washing Basics
Power washing, a forceful cleaning method, utilizes high-pressure water spray to expel dirt, grime, mold, and other contaminants from various surfaces. This process is especially effective on tough materials like concrete, brick, and siding, where standard cleaning approaches may fall short. A machine designed for power washing produces water pressure considerably higher than that of a typical garden hose, enabling it to penetrate deeply into surfaces and extract stubborn debris.
Power washing may be employed in both residential and commercial settings, making it a versatile alternative for multiple cleaning needs. The method often comprises the use of advanced nozzles to adjust the pressure and spray pattern, ensuring ideal outcomes for different types of surfaces. While power washing is productive, it necessitates careful handling to avoid damage, particularly on softer surfaces. With the right technique, it can restore the appearance of exterior buildings effectively.

Best Zones to Power Wash for Maximum Impact
Certain surfaces considerably benefit from power washing, maximizing both neatness and visual appeal. Driveways often build up oil stains, dirt, and grime, which makes them excellent choices for power washing. A thorough clean can rejuvenate their original look and raise overall curb appeal. Similarly, decks and patios, regularly exposed to weather elements, can develop mold and mildew. Power washing cleans away these unsightly growths, providing a safe and attractive outdoor space.
Siding, whether vinyl or wood, experiences remarkable improvement after a power wash. It eliminates dirt and algae, enhancing the home's exterior appearance. Fences, too, particularly wooden ones, profit from this service, as it revives their look and extends their lifespan. Finally, outdoor furniture can be pressure cleaned to get rid of built-up dirt and stains, making it ready for use. By targeting these surfaces, homeowners can effectively improve their property's overall longevity and aesthetic.

Readying Your Space Before Power Washing
Preparation before pressure washing is crucial for achieving optimal outcomes. Homeowners should begin by clearing any outdoor furniture, decorations, or obstacles from the work area to guarantee clear passage. Additionally, it is vital to check for and repair any damage to surfaces, such as cracks or loose paint, which could worsen during the washing process. Covering plants, electrical outlets, and nearby windows with plastic sheeting can protect them from potential water and cleaning solution exposure. Homeowners should also make sure that pets and children are kept indoors during the service to maintain safety. Finally, consulting with professionals about any particular issues or surface types can help tailor the washing approach for maximum effectiveness and safety.
Apparatus Used during Operations
After ensuring the area is prepared for power washing, homeowners can anticipate a range of specialized equipment to be used during the service. The main tool is the power washer itself, which combines high-pressure water with a powerful motor to efficiently remove dirt, mold, and grime. Different nozzles are employed to adjust the spray pattern and pressure, allowing for flexible cleaning on various surfaces. In addition, professionals may use surface cleaners for large flat areas, guaranteeing even coverage. To improve effectiveness, eco-friendly detergents may be applied, tailored to specific cleaning needs. Safety gear, including goggles and gloves, is essential for the workers. This combination of equipment guarantees a thorough and efficient power washing experience.
Post-Washing Care Guidance
Post-washing care is vital for keeping the purity and condition of surfaces treated with power washing. Following the cleaning, it is wise to avoid heavy foot traffic on newly cleaned areas for at least 24 hours. This allows surfaces to dry fully, preventing dirt and grime from returning. Regular inspections for mold or mildew can aid in protecting the appearance of the surfaces. Homeowners should further think about applying a sealant to porous materials such as wood or concrete, which can boost durability and make future cleaning easier. Moreover, arranging regular power washing every one to two years can keep surfaces looking fresh and prolong their lifespan. With adequate care, the effects of power washing can be enduring.

When Should You Plan Your Home's Power Washing Maintenance?
Homeowners should schedule power washing every one to two years, depending on the climate and surrounding environment. Regular maintenance helps prevent dirt buildup, mold, and mildew, ensuring the home remains aesthetically pleasing and physically intact.
Does Power Washing Present a Risk to My Home's Surfaces?
Power cleaning can harm some surfaces if not done correctly, particularly wood, fragile exterior cladding, or aging materials. It's crucial to use appropriate pressure and techniques to prevent potential harm to a property's outside.
What Should You Expect for the Cost Range of Expert Power Washing?
The cost range for professional power washing typically varies from $100 to $500, depending on factors such as the size of the area, type of surface, and specific services needed for ideal results.
